Foundations of Meaningful Educational Assessment Description
Foundations of Meaningful Educational Assessment 1 Edition Foundations of Meaningful Assessment is designed to provide a readable "how-to" approach to assessment and measurement within a classroom context. It presents assessment as a multi-dimensional, active process focused on student learning and instructional improvement and as a process that requires deliberate attention to those things that teachers are expected to do. The text focuses on assessment principles, concepts, and applications as they apply to teachers and learners within the contemporary classroom context. It enables teachers to select, develop, and refine formal and informal assessments that relate to the demands of standards-based education and to the diverse needs of every student. In summary, Foundations of Meaningful Educational Assessment views assessment as the art and science of placing students in a context that brings out their understanding and enables their teacher to record that understanding.
